Add multiple documents to Next®
New feature to make life easier for you who often add many documents to Next®.
When you click Add document, and select a number of files, you create a single document in Next® with multiple attachments. For example a contract and all it's appendices.
This new feature - Add multiple documents - lets each of the selected files become an individual document in Next®. They will share the same set of metadata, such as customer number and project number, but retain their individual characteristic such a file names. This new feature can save you a whole lot of typing, when you move many documents into Next®.
Add Multiple documents
To select Add multiple documents, simply click the down arrow to the right of the green Add button.
Select Add multiple documents and go on as before. Except now each of your files become an individual document in Next®.
The dialog for adding multiple documents is no different from before.
Next® will remember your choice to add multiple documents. If you ever need to go back to adding multiple files as a single document with multiple attachments, click the down arrow to the right of Add multiple documents and select Add documents.
Using drag and drop
Exactly the same capabilities are available when you use drag'n'drop, to archive your documents.
Drop to the left, to archive as before. Drop to the right to create separate documents in Next®.
Drag your files to the left side area to archive them as one document with several attachments. Drag your files to the right side to create individual documents for each file.
For the techies
When you add say 5 documents to Next® in one go using the Add document form, they will all get the same metadata in Next®.
Add multiple documents
Project number: 4711
Reference date: 1-11-19
All 5 documents get the Project number 4711, and the Reference date 1-11-19.
For the user to be able to distinguish the individual documents it is important that there are metadata that does not come from the Add multiple document form. This may be the file name, or any other data fetched using an extractor. The user may of course also enrich the documents afterwards.
